The Battle Sequence

The battle system that comes with the little game engine we are using for development - RPG Maker MV (that we were able to purchase thanks to all you wonderful people) is somewhat boring and default on it's own. Changing it up is a complex but fun process and has allowed us to greatly upgrade the "feel" of the battles. We've included a "before/after" shot to illustrate how default the "default" is and how much nicer it can be with just a little sprucing.
